Hexhamshire news
THE summer has flown by and the end of August looms. Already, early in the morning, there is a hint of autumn with that distinctive smell and slight chill. The Hexhamshire September walk is on Friday, September 3. Met at the parish hall at 9.30am for a walk which is sure to see plenty of fungi and the fruits of the hedgerows beginning to swell and ripen. Newcomers are always very welcome to join this friendly walking group.

Bardon Mill news
REDBURN Park continues to be used extensively during the school holidays. Colin Dickinson and Geoff Oliver really do deserve the thanks of all the village parents for their care in choosing the new equipment and overseeing the installation. Help in running the park is always welcome, give Colin a ring on (01434) 344500 if you can spare some time to give a hand.
